View Issue Details

This bug affects 1 person(s).
 6
IDProjectCategoryView StatusLast Update
09896Bug reportsComfortUpdatepublic2016-02-03 18:44
Reportervbraque Assigned ToLouisGac 
PrioritynormalSeverityminor 
Status closedResolutionfixed 
Product Version2.06+ 
Summary09896: User without right must never see update information
Description

Hi anybody.
I'm on 2.06+ 150831 and I'd like to remove this message "New update available: Click here to use ComfortUpdate or to download it.".
This message appears on the top of the page FOR EVERY USER, not only admin or superadmin users.
Anyway, normal users on my system only have "create survey" privileges, so if the click on the link shown on this message a black page appears, that's it, no ComfortUpdate page is shown, so they can do nothing.
In my opinion, there would exist a parameter on config file or global settings page to control the visibility of this message, but I'n not be able to find it. In fact, this message must be shown only for admin user or user with superadmin privilege. Perhaps it's a bug.

Steps To Reproduce

Environment:

  • New patch available
  • Any user login to LS
  • Message appears on top
Additional Information

Answer from LouisGac on community forums:
The best way to remove the message is to update to the last version ;)
When the version is up to date, the message will not be shown anymore

That's a bug, thanks for reporting.

TagsNo tags attached.
Bug heat6
Complete LimeSurvey version number (& build)2.06+ 150831
I will donate to the project if issue is resolvedNo
Browser
Database type & versionMySQL
Server OS (if known)Linux
Webserver software & version (if known)Apache
PHP Version5.3.3

Relationships

related to 09888 closedLouisGac $config['updatable'] = false; do nothing 
related to 10294 closedLouisGac Annoying info about unstable release available to all users 

Users monitoring this issue

There are no users monitoring this issue.

Activities

vbraque

vbraque

2015-09-17 09:30

reporter   ~33115

Last edited: 2015-09-17 09:31

Suggestion: This alert should appear only for admin user or any other users with superadmin privilege (this privilege can only be granted by admin user).

DenisChenu

DenisChenu

2015-09-17 10:09

developer   ~33116

We have already "Global settings" right, but maybe for super admin only is the best.

c_schmitz

c_schmitz

2015-12-15 13:15

administrator   ~33939

2.06+ Build 151215 released

Issue History

Date Modified Username Field Change
2015-09-17 08:50 vbraque New Issue
2015-09-17 08:50 vbraque Status new => assigned
2015-09-17 08:50 vbraque Assigned To => c_schmitz
2015-09-17 09:30 vbraque Note Added: 33115
2015-09-17 09:30 vbraque Note Edited: 33115
2015-09-17 09:30 vbraque Note Edited: 33115
2015-09-17 09:31 vbraque Note Edited: 33115
2015-09-17 09:44 LouisGac Assigned To c_schmitz => LouisGac
2015-09-17 10:09 DenisChenu Relationship added related to 09888
2015-09-17 10:09 DenisChenu Note Added: 33116
2015-12-09 15:57 LouisGac Status assigned => resolved
2015-12-09 15:57 LouisGac Resolution open => fixed
2015-12-15 13:15 c_schmitz Note Added: 33939
2015-12-15 13:15 c_schmitz Status resolved => closed
2016-02-03 18:44 DenisChenu Relationship added related to 10294